Step-by-Step: How to Optimize Blog Posts for SEO

Step 1: Do Proper Keyword Research

Every blog post should target one main keyword.

Good keyword selection:

  • Matches search intent
  • Has decent search volume
  • Is not too competitive

Also use:

  • Secondary keywords
  • Related terms
  • Long-tail keywords

Step 2: Write SEO-Friendly Blog Titles

Your blog title is the first thing users see.

Good SEO titles:

  • Include the main keyword
  • Are under 60 characters
  • Are clear and engaging

Example: “How to Optimize Blog Posts for SEO (Beginner Guide)”

This improves rankings and CTR.

Step 3: Optimize Meta Description

Meta description does not directly affect rankings, but it affects clicks.

Best practices:

  • Keep it under 160 characters
  • Add main keyword naturally
  • Explain what the post is about

writing better meta descriptions increases CTR, which helps SEO indirectly.

Step 4: Use Proper Heading Structure

Headings help:

  • Users scan content easily
  • Google understand structure

Correct structure:

  • One H1 (main title)
  • Multiple H2s and H3s for sections

Avoid skipping heading levels.

Step 5: Write High-Quality, Helpful Content

Content quality matters more than word count.

Good SEO content should:

  • Answer user questions
  • Be easy to read
  • Be accurate and updated
  • Avoid fluff

Step 6: Optimize Keyword Placement

Keywords should appear naturally in:

  • Title
  • First paragraph
  • Headings
  • Body content
  • URL

Avoiding keyword stuffing mistakes

Example of bad practice: Repeating the same keyword again and again.

Example of good practice: Using keywords naturally while explaining the topic.

Step 7: Improve Internal Linking

Internal links connect your blog posts together.

Benefits:

  • Improves crawlability
  • Shares page authority
  • Keeps users longer on site

Link to:

  • Related blog posts
  • Category pages
  • Important guides

Step 8: Optimize Images for SEO

Images make blogs attractive, but they must be optimized.

Best practices:

  • Use descriptive file names
  • Add alt text
  • Compress images
  • Use relevant images only

Image optimization helps page speed and accessibility.

Step 9: Improve URL Structure

SEO-friendly URLs should be:

  • Short
  • Clear
  • Keyword-focused

Good URL example: /optimize-blog-posts-for-seo/

Bad URL example: /post?id=12345

optimizing your URL structure improves readability and rankings.

Step 10: Add Schema Markup (Optional but Powerful)

Schema markup helps Google understand your blog better.

Useful schema types:

  • Article schema
  • FAQ schema

Schema can improve rich results and CTR.

Step 11: Optimize for Content Freshness

Fresh content ranks better over time.

You should:

  • Update old posts
  • Add new information
  • Fix outdated examples

Step 12: Improve Readability

SEO content should be readable for everyone.

Tips:

  • Short paragraphs
  • Simple words
  • Bullet points
  • Clear explanations

FAQs About Optimizing Blog Posts for SEO

How many keywords should one blog post target?

Usually one main keyword and a few related keywords.

Does word count affect blog SEO?

Longer content often performs better, but quality matters more.

Can old blog posts be optimized?

Yes. Updating old posts can significantly improve rankings.

Are internal links important for blog SEO?

Yes. Internal links help Google understand content relationships.
